In order to investigate the genetic basis for the observed polymorphism amongst meningococcal transferrin-binding proteins, Tbp2, the corresponding genes of different Neisseria meningitidis strains were cloned and sequenced. Comparison of the deduced amino acid (aa) sequences indicated that the Tbp2 were 76.6 to 81.2% homologous. Several stretches of aa have been found repeated both in the N- and C-terminal halves of the molecule.  相似文献

Isogenic mutants were constructed in the tbpA and tbpB genes from Neisseria meningitidis strain B16B6, which code for the transferrin receptor proteins, Tbp1 and Tbp2. Insertion mutants of the tbpA and tbpB genes were obtained by shuttle mutagenesis and by in vitro cassette mutagenesis, respectively. The isogenic mutants were verified by Southern blot and Western blot analysis. Isogenic mutants deficient in Tbp1 or Tbp2 demonstrated a reduced transferrin binding activity in intact cells and total membranes but were incapable of utilizing transferrin iron for growth. Tbp1 could be isolated by affinity methods from the mutant lacking Tbp2 but isolation of Tbp2 from the mutant lacking Tbp1 required the presence of exogenous Tbp1.  相似文献

From 1994 to 1997, the proportion of Neisseria gonorrhoeae highly resistant to ciprofloxacin (MIC >/=4 microg/mL) increased substantially among female sex workers (FSWs) in the Philippines. Among 1499 Filipina FSWs, we evaluated factors associated with gonococcal infection and with gonococcal antimicrobial resistance. By multivariate analysis, gonococcal infection was associated with sex with a new client, self-prescribed prophylactic antimicrobial use, work in a brothel, and inconsistent condom use and was negatively associated with registration status and vaginal hygiene practices. Factors associated with ciprofloxacin-resistant gonococci included: marital status, living alone, duration of sex work, and clinic site. Further, gonococci highly resistant to ciprofloxacin were isolated from 10 (11.5%) of 87 FSWs reporting self-prescribed antimicrobial use versus 44 (3.4%) of 1295 reporting no antimicrobial use (P<.001). Self-prescribed prophylactic antimicrobial use and inconsistent condom use could be important factors in the continued emergence of gonococcal antimicrobial resistance in the Philippines.  相似文献

The prevalence and mode of spread of gonococcal infections was studied among prepubertal children in Nigeria. Of 16 children with symptoms suggestive of sexually transmissible diseases (STD), 9 (56%) had gonorrhoea, while no causative organism was found in 7. The majority (7; 78%) of the gonococcal isolates produced penicillinase. Three of the cases were by child-to-child transmission, with female peers as the initiators. Prepubertal children should no longer be ignored as propagators of STD.  相似文献

The direct detection of gonococcal DNA in rectal and pharyngeal specimens was evaluated by using a DNA probe-based assay (Gen-Probe, Inc., San Diego, Calif.). Rectal (234) and pharyngeal (608) swab specimens were obtained from 249 men and 372 women attending sexually transmitted disease clinics in Las Vegas and Reno, Nevada. The prevalence of gonococcal infection by culture at the pharyngeal and rectal sites was 2.9% (16 of 548 specimens) in women and 2.7% (8 of 294 specimens) in men. No false-positive reactions were observed among the 234 rectal specimens tested. Two probe-positive, culture-negative specimens were detected among the 361 pharyngeal specimens obtained from women. Both of these samples were confirmed as Neisseria gonorrhoeae by a probe competition assay. The overall correlation of the DNA probe test with pharyngeal and rectal cultures was 99.4% (837 of 842 cultures), with a sensitivity of 87.5% (21 of 24 cultures) and specificity of 99.7% (816 of 818 cultures). The positive and negative predictive values of the DNA assay were 91.3 and 99.8%, respectively. The direct DNA probe assay provides an alternative to culture screening for rectal and/or pharyngeal gonococcal infections.  相似文献

Pathogenic members of the family Neisseriaceae produce specific receptors facilitating iron acquisition from transferrin (Tf) and lactoferrin (Lf) of their mammalian host. Tf receptors are composed of two outer membrane proteins, Tf-binding proteins A and B (TbpA and TbpB; formerly designated Tbp1 and Tbp2, respectively). Although only a single Lf-binding protein, LbpA (formerly designated Lbp1), had previously been recognized, we recently identified additional bacterial Lf-binding proteins in the human pathogens Neisseria meningitidis and Moraxella catarrhalis and the bovine pathogen Moraxella bovis by a modified affinity isolation technique (R. A. Bonnah, R.-H. Yu, and A. B. Schryvers, Microb. Pathog. 19:285-297, 1995). In this report, we characterize an open reading frame (ORF) located immediately upstream of the N. meningitidis B16B6 lbpA gene. Amino acid sequence comparisons of various TbpBs with the product of the translated DNA sequence from the upstream ORF suggests that the region encodes the Lf-binding protein B homolog (LbpB). The LbpB from strain B16B6 has two large stretches of negatively charged amino acids that are not present in the various transferrin receptor homologs (TbpBs). Expression of the recombinant LbpB protein as a fusion with maltose binding protein demonstrated functional Lf-binding activity. Studies with N. meningitidis isogenic mutants in which the lbpA gene and the ORF immediately upstream of lbpA (putative lbpB gene) were insertionally inactivated demonstrated that LbpA, but not LbpB, is essential for iron acquisition from Lf in vitro.  相似文献

Sixty-seven out of 88 Neisseria gonorrhoeae strains isolated from test-of-cure (TOC) specimens during a five-months' period were included in the study. For 62 patients sufficient information was obtained in order to distinguish between relapse (34 ptt) and re-infection (28 ptt). For comparison with strains from these two groups of patients, 63 urogenital and 21 pharyngeal gonococcal strains isolated during the same period of time were randomly selected. The distributions according to susceptibility to penicillin for TOC strains and control strains corresponded to those found for the total number of TOC strains (275) and other strains (3,345) tested in 1979, respectively. The TOC strains did not differ from the control strains in sensitivity to the complement-dependent bactericidal activity of normal human serum. However, gonococcal strains less susceptible to penicillin in vitro (MIC values within the range 0.1-2.0 microgram/ml) were significantly more sensitive to the complement-dependent activity of normal human serum (P less than 0.01) than strains fully susceptible to penicillin (MIC less than 0.01 microgram/ml.) Penicillin-resistant strains (MIC greater than 2.0 microgram/ml) did not differ from strains susceptible to less than 0.1 microgram penicillin/ml and were slightly more serum-resistant than the less susceptible strains (P less than 0.05). No difference in serum-sensitivity of urogenital and pharyngeal isolates could be demonstrated. The level of bactericidal activity of homologous convalescent serum was unrelated to the presence of antibodies either to gonococcal pili or crude gonococcal antigen preparations. The sensitivity to normal human serum of a certain strain was not correlated with sensitivity to homologous convalescent serum.  相似文献

To investigate emerging fluoroquinolone resistance in Neisseria gonorrhoeae isolated in Japan, we compared the in vitro antimicrobial susceptibilities of 79 gonococcal isolates from 1992 through 1993 to 14 fluoroquinolones and 14 other antibiotics with those of 27 isolates from between 1981 and 1984. The MICs at which 90% of the isolates were inhibited by nine fluroquinolones, including norfloxacin, enoxacin, ofloxacin, ciprofloxacin, tosufloxacin, lomefloxacin, fleroxacin, levofloxacin, and sparfloxacin, for isolates from 1992 to 1993 were 8- or 16-fold higher than those for isolates from 1981 to 1984. Furthermore, the MICs at which 90% of the isolates were inhibited by five fluroquinolones, including OPC-17116, T-3761, DU-6859a, AM-1155, and Q-35, that have recently been synthesized but have not yet been introduced for clinical use in Japan for isolates from 1992 to 1993 were also 2- to 16-fold higher than those for isolates from 1981 to 1984. The gonococcal isolates from 1992 to 1993 showed no significant decreases in susceptibility to beta-lactams, tetracyclines, macrolides, and spectinomycin, compared with those for isolates from 1981 to 1984. Our data indicate that the incidence of gonococcal strains with decreased susceptibilities to fluoroquinolones is increasing in Japan.  相似文献

An automated indirect fluorescent antibody (IFA) test for gonococcal antibody was evaluated in 600 low risk females; 392 were prenatal patients from public and private clinics and 208 were apparently healthy females state employees in a multiphasic screening program. Clinical histories, physical examinations, and cervical cultures were obtained on all patients. The results of the cultures and serologic test were compared. Although the number of culture positive patients in the study was low, the lack of sensitivity of the IFA test in detecting gonococcal infection in these patients was disturbing. This observation and the number of apparent false positive IFA tests lead us to conclude that the automated IFA test for detection of gonorrhea shows promise, but we could not consider adopting the test in its present stage of development.  相似文献

The aim of this study was to compare the efficacy of single-dose pefloxacin 400 mg and ciprofloxacin 250 mg in the treatment of acute uncomplicated gonococcal urethritis in males. One hundred and twenty male patients with uncomplicated gonococcal urethritis were assigned alternately to receive single oral doses of either pefloxacin 400 mg or ciprofloxacin 250 mg. Forty-one out of 43 patients (95.3%) of the pefloxacin group and 46 of 47 (97.9%) of the ciprofloxacin group were cured of gonorrhoeae. The rates of post-gonococcal urethritis were 57.7% and 53.3% in the pefloxacin and ciprofloxacin groups respectively. There was a high incidence of penicillinase-producing gonococci (34.2%). High level resistance to pefloxacin (minimum inhibitory concentration [MIC] >1.0 mg/l) resulting in clinical failure on 400 mg stat dose was noted in 1 isolate. It also showed decreased susceptibility to ciprofloxacin (MIC 0.25 mg/l). Another isolate showed high-level resistance (MIC 0.06 mg/l) to ciprofloxacin 250 mg stat dose with concomitant decreased susceptibility to pefloxacin (MIC >1.0 mg/l). Ciprofloxacin 250 mg stat dose is still useful for the treatment of uncomplicated gonococcal urethritis in males. The cure rate of 95.3% with pefloxacin at 400 mg stat dose is acceptable, but needs to be monitored with caution. The emergence of a more resistant strain of Neisseria gonorrhoeae to fluoroquinolones calls for vigilance in the monitoring of antimicrobial susceptibility.  相似文献

A simple, adequately evaluated serologic test is not now available for use in gonorrhea screening programs. Some of the factors responsible for the relatively low sensitivity and specificity of serologic tests for gonorrhea as compared to cultural techniques are discussed. These include the time required for development of an immunologic response after infection, cross-reactivity with other antigens, and the persistence of antibody after therapy. At present, gonococcal serologic tests may be useful to the clinician in establishing the diagnosis of disseminated gonococcal infection, especially if paired sera demonstrate a change in antibody titer. Current research on the antigenic structure of the gonococcus may lead to the development of improved serologic tests for use in screening programs. However, the performance of any test may vary according to sex of the patient, presence of symptoms, history of prior gonococcal infection, and duration of the current infection. The physician must understand these factors when considering the use of any serologic test for gonorrhea.  相似文献

From 13 February to 27 June 1997, 447 cases of gonococcal conjunctivitis were identified by Communicable Disease and Public Health Centres and Community Clinics in the Northern Territory, Western Australia and South Australia. The outbreak involved Aboriginal communities predominantly in Central Australia and the Kimberley region in Western Australia. This was the first outbreak recorded in the Kimberley region. It is not yet known whether the Kimberley cases were part of the larger Central Australian outbreak or whether they represented a separate and unrelated outbreak. Environmental factors associated with this outbreak were similar to those seen in previous outbreaks. Control measures were based on early recognition and treatment of index cases and identifying and treating contacts. Until sexually transmitted Neisseria gonorrhoeae is controlled in communities gonococcal conjunctivitis is likely to appear again. The role of oropharyngeal carriage of N. gonorrhoeae needs to be evaluated further.  相似文献

Female contacts of males with gonococcal urethritis were screened for asymptomatic infection using self-inserted tampons. Results of cultures were compared with specimens collected with cervical swabs during a pelvic examination. The sequence of collection of specimens was randomized, and specimens were promptly incubated. Among 297 patients, 40.4% had positive cervical specimens and 35.4% had positive tampon specimens. A difference in rates of recovery by method of collection was 5.0% +/- 1.7%. A better correlation in results was noted among patients using oral contraceptives and among patients whose tampon specimen was collected after a pelvic examination. A relatively small difference in results by method of collection suggests that tampons may serve as an inexpensive screening device for sexually active women, especially in settings where pelvic examinations are not routinely performed, but where immediate processing of specimens is possible.  相似文献

The prevalence of asymptomatic chlamydial and gonococcal infections in male and female military populations was determined using urine-based ligase chain reaction DNA amplification assays (DAAs). Cross-sectional surveys in four military settings revealed an overall prevalence of asymptomatic chlamydial infection of 4.2% (56/1338). This included 3.4% (21/618) of Western Pacific shipboard US Marine Corps enlisted men; 5.2% (21/406) of male marines shore-based in Okinawa, Japan; 2.7% (5/183) of female enlisted US Navy subtender personnel in dry dock; and 6.9% (9/131) of shore-based female naval personnel in San Diego. No gonococcal infections were detected. All subjects were treated within 2 weeks of screening; none of them had progressed to symptomatic disease. General population-based screening for asymptomatic sexually transmitted diseases, and in particular chlamydial infection, can be successfully implemented using urine-based DAA tests. Benefits are maximized in a population in which compliance for follow-up therapy is high.  相似文献

OBJECTIVE: To assess the prevalence of prostatic abnormalities in men with gonococcal and non-gonococcal urethritis using trans-rectal ultrasonic markers. DESIGN: A case control study of patients attending a department of genitourinary medicine with symptoms of urethritis. SETTING: Department of Genitourinary Medicine and Department of Radiology in Manchester Royal Infirmary. RESULTS: A total of 42 patients were recruited to the study: 26 with urethritis and 16 controls. Of the 26 study patients, six were gonococcal, four chlamydial, two mixed gonococcal and chlamydia and nine non specific (no organisms detected). Of the 26 study patients, 16 had abnormal scans (61.5%), eight from the chlamydia group and eight from the non specific group. No abnormalities were found in the gonococcal and mixed group. Of the 16 control patients, five had abnormal scans (31.25%), three of these have had a past history of chlamydial urethritis. CONCLUSION: The prevalence of prostatic abnormalities in patients with non-gonococcal urethritis was significantly higher when compared with controls. The cause of these abnormalities is unclear, but is compatible with inflammatory changes within the gland.  相似文献

In men with gonococcal urethritis, the urethral epithelial cell is a site of infection. To study the pathogenesis of gonorrhea in this cell type, we have developed a method to culture primary human urethral epithelial cells obtained at the time of urologic surgery. Fluorescent analysis demonstrated that 100% of the cells stained for keratin. Microscopic analyses indicated that these epithelial cells arrayed in a pattern similar to that seen in urethral epithelium. Using immunoelectron and confocal microscopy, we compared the infection process seen in primary cells with events occurring during natural infection of the same cell type in men with gonococcal urethritis. Immunoelectron microscopy studies of cells infected with Neisseria gonorrhoeae 1291 Opa+ P+ showed adherence of organisms to the epithelial cell membrane, pedestal formation with evidence of intimate association between the gonococcal and the epithelial cell membranes, and intracellular gonococci present in vacuoles. Confocal studies of primary urethral epithelial cells showed actin polymerization upon infection. Polyclonal antibodies to the asialoglycoprotein receptor (ASGP-R) demonstrated the presence of this receptor on infected cells in the primary urethral cell culture. In situ hybridization using a fluorescent-labeled probe specific to the ASGP-R mRNA demonstrated this message in uninfected and infected cells. These features were identical to those seen in urethral epithelial cells in exudates from males with gonorrhea. Infection of primary urethral cells in culture mimics events seen in natural infection and will allow detailed molecular analysis of gonococcal pathogenesis in a human epithelial cell which is commonly infected.  相似文献

BACKGROUND AND OBJECTIVES: Recently, a reduction in the susceptibility of clinical isolates of Neisseria gonorrhoeae to newer fluoroquinolones including sparfloxacin in vitro has been recognized in Japan. The quinolone resistance mechanisms in gonococcal isolates from a patient with clinical failure of sparfloxacin treatment was investigated. GOAL: To report a man with gonococcal urethritis in whom clinical failure of sparfloxacin treatment occurred and to examine the quinolone resistance mechanisms in gonococcal isolates from the patient. STUDY DESIGN: A man with gonococcal urethritis was treated with oral 100 mg sparfloxacin three times daily for 5 days. However, clinical failure of the sparfloxacin treatment was observed. The antimicrobial susceptibilities of pretreatment and posttreatment isolates to sparfloxacin and other agents were measured. To analyze quinolone resistance mechanisms in the set of isolates, DNA sequencing of the genes corresponding to the quinolone resistance-determining regions within the GyrA and ParC proteins was performed. We also assayed the intracellular sparfloxacin accumulation level in these gonococcal cells. Moreover, we performed pulsed-field gel electrophoresis analysis to determine whether the pretreatment and posttreatment isolates were isogenic. RESULTS: The minimum inhibitory concentration of sparfloxacin for the posttreatment isolate (4 micrograms/ml) was 16 times higher than that for the pretreatment isolate (0.25 microgram/ml). The pretreatment isolate contained three mutations, including a Ser-91 to Phe mutation and an Asp-95 to Asn mutation in GyrA and a Ser-88 to Pro mutation in ParC. The posttreatment isolate had four mutations, including the same three mutations and an additional Glu-91 to Gly mutation in ParC. The sparfloxacin accumulation level within 30 minutes in the posttreatment isolate was four times less than that in the pretreatment isolate. There were no differences in the pulsed-field gel electrophoresis patterns between the pretreatment and posttreatment isolates from the patient. CONCLUSIONS: The emergence of a fluoroquinolone-resistant N. gonorrhoeae isolate with multiple mutations involving GyrA and ParC reduced the response to sparfloxacin treatment. Multiple dosing and long-term treatment with sparfloxacin seems to induce a mutation in ParC and an alteration leading to reduced drug accumulation that contribute to increasing the fluoroquinolone resistance level.  相似文献

Clinically silent gonorrhoea is the major problem in the control of the disease. Only 12 per cent of infected women reported in 1974 because of symptoms, compared with 97 per cent of infected heterosexual men and only 35 per cent of homosexual men with gonococcal proctitis alone. Homosexual men, compared with heterosexual men, had twice as many subsequent sexual contacts after infection and had a higher incidence of early syphilis. Eighty-four per cent had experienced passive anorectal intercourse. Ninety-seven per cent of men with gonococcal urethritis reported because of symptoms, but occasionally (particularly after unsuccessful treatment) urethral gonorrhoea in men may be clinically silent and even require tests of the overnight urethral secretion for diagnosis. For women, and for homosexual men who have had passive anorectal (or oral) intercourse, the indication for attendance for tests for gonorrhoea should be having run the risk, and not the presence of symptoms. Routine tests of the anorectum for gonorrhoea are essential in cases of 80 women at risk, and for most homosexual men since over 80 per cent of these men will have had passive anorectal intercourse. Because gonococcal infections following treatment-failure are often clinically silent in both women and men, symptoms cannot be relied upon to indicate such failure. Follow-up smears and cultures are always essential.  相似文献

At present, most Neisseria gonorrhoeae testing is done with beta-lactamase and agar dilution tests using common therapeutic agents. Generally, in bacteriological diagnosis laboratories in Argentina, study of antibiotic susceptibility of N. gonorrhoeae is based on beta-lactamase determination and agar dilution method using common therapeutic agents. The National Committee for Clinical Laboratory Standards (NCCLS) recently described a disk diffusion test that produces results similar to the reference agar dilution method for antibiotic susceptibility of N. gonorrhoeae. We obtained 57 gonococcal isolates from patients attending a clinic for sexually transmitted diseases in Tucumán, Argentina. Antibiotic susceptibility tests using agar dilution and disk diffusion techniques were compared. The established NCCLS interpretive criteria for both susceptibility methods appeared to be applicable to domestic gonococcal strains. The correlation between the minimum inhibitory concentration (MIC's) and the zones of inhibition was studied for penicillin, ampicillin, cefoxitin, spectinomycin, cefotaxime, cephaloridine, cephalexin, tetracycline, norfloxacin and kanamycin. Dispersion diagrams showed a high correlation between both methods, with a sensitivity of 89% and specificity of 91%.  相似文献

The susceptibility of 45 strains of Neisseria gonorrhoea was studied measuring minimal inhibitory concentrations of five antimicrobials. Results show that 66.7% of strains are resistant to tetracycline and 11.2% to penicillin. All strains were susceptible to ciprofloxacin, ceftriaxone and cefotaxime. This results should prompt to perform surveillance in different areas of Santiago and to establish new therapeutic norms for the treatment of gonococcal infections.  相似文献
